Pickles: Safe for Dogs and Cats?
CautionDogs
Pickles should not be offered to dogs because the brine is very salty and recipes may contain onion, garlic, sugar, hot peppers, nutmeg, or xylitol. A plain cucumber is a different food.
CautionCats
Pickles are not suitable for cats because they are high in salt and may contain garlic, onion, sugar, or hot spices. Check the label after an exposure and do not offer pickle juice.
